Median Family Income in 1999 in Minnesota by Family Type
and Presence of Own Children under 18 Years

   
Median family income in 1999 $56,874
 
Married-couple family $62,428
  With own children under 18 years $66,428
  No own children under 18 years $58,488
 
Other family $31,671
Male householder, no wife present $38,940
   With own children under 18 years $32,454
   No own children under 18 years $48,788
 
Female householder, no husband present $29,103
   With own children under 18 years $24,335
   No own children under 18 years $41,709
 
Source: Census 2000 Summary File 3 (SF 3), PCT40
